An established, UK-wide, multi-disciplinary engineering consultancy is seeking a Structural Design Engineer to join their growing team based in Prestwick. This opportunity is well suited to an engineer with approximately 2–5 years’ experience and a strong foundation in structural design.
The role will involve working on a diverse range of projects across sectors such as residential, education, and refurbishment, alongside broader multidisciplinary schemes. The consultancy is open to candidates from all structural backgrounds and places strong emphasis on technical development, collaboration, and long-term career progression.
You will be involved in projects from early concept through to delivery, producing structural calculations, drawings, and technical reports while working closely with experienced engineers and other design disciplines.
Applicants should hold a degree in Structural Engineering and have experience within a UK consultancy environment. A good understanding of current design codes and structural software is required, along with strong communication skills and a proactive, solutions-focused approach.
The position offers a competitive salary of £30,000–£35,000 depending on experience, along with structured support towards Chartership through IStructE.
